The recent state visit by former U.S. President Donald Trump to Beijing has drawn significant attention, marked by elaborate pageantry, strategic business engagements, and unexpected personal interactions. The visit featured a state banquet, selfies with tech leaders Elon Musk and Jensen Huang, and a casual noodle run, underscoring a blend of diplomacy and dealmaking.

Live News

The visit, which unfolded in recent days, was characterized by a series of high-level events designed to project a spirit of cooperation between the two economic powerhouses. The itinerary included a formal state banquet hosted by Chinese officials, where traditional diplomatic protocols were observed alongside modern business networking. Notable highlights included impromptu selfies taken by Trump with Elon Musk, CEO of Tesla and SpaceX, and Jensen Huang, founder and CEO of Nvidia, suggesting a focus on technology and innovation sectors. A particularly unusual moment was Trump’s noodle run to a local Beijing eatery, an unscripted event that generated widespread media coverage. While the symbolism of such a casual outing may be debated, it served to humanize the visit and captured public imagination. According to reports from CNBC, the entire trip was filled with friendly overtures, orchestrated pageantry, and headline-grabbing sideshows, all against the backdrop of ongoing trade negotiations and investment discussions. The business dealmaking aspects of the visit remain a key focus for financial markets, as potential agreements could impact sectors ranging from automotive to semiconductors. No specific figures or agreements were officially announced during the visit, but the presence of major corporate leaders at diplomatic events signals potential future collaborations. Expert Insights

The visit offers a case study in how high-level diplomacy can intertwine with corporate interests. Market analysts suggest that while the pageantry may not directly alter trade policies, the visibility of key business leaders at such events often correlates with a more favorable environment for dealmaking. However, caution is warranted: past visits have sometimes led to short-term optimism that fades without concrete policy changes. From a financial perspective, the engagement with Musk and Huang reinforces China’s strategic importance for U.S. tech companies. Nvidia and Tesla both rely heavily on the Chinese market—Tesla for sales and manufacturing, and Nvidia for chip sales despite export controls. Any signals of reduced trade tensions could support sentiment in these stocks, though regulatory risks remain. Importantly, no specific earnings or financial data were released in relation to the visit. The long-term impact would likely depend on follow-up actions, such as tariff reductions or new licensing agreements. As always, investors should view such events with a measured perspective, focusing on verifiable outcomes rather than media spectacle. The noodle run, while entertaining, is unlikely to move markets—but the conversations behind closed doors may well do so in the weeks ahead.
